The property is magnificent. It is not yet completed but will be in another month or two. Only 70 of the 170 rooms are done and 4 of the 8 restaurants are open. The spa and casino are scheduled to open in the next couple of months. The staff is tripping over itself to be helpful. They need to learn some restraint. But everyone is really wanting the guests to be satisfied.There are still some new hotel creases to be ironed but it will be the best in the Dominican Republic when it is done. The property is fashioned after a Venetian village. It is just too pretty to describe. The rooms are large and well furnished with all the amenities of a 5 star hotel, including free internet through an ethernet system which is very fast. The restaurants are varied enough even with 4 of the 8 open. Each offers something different but all are serving top quality products prepared perfectly. Staying at The Sanctuary you are able to use the other facilities of Cap Cana. Did breakfast at the Punta Espada Golf Club, there is a spa at the Playa Caleton Beach Club, Lunch is available at the Trump Restaurant at the Farrallon property and the Marina has 4 restaurants which are excellent. Did dinner at Mitre, also wonderful. There is a new beach club just opening next door to the hotel which has a much better beach than in front of the main part . Would recommend that instead of doing the regular beach. Pools are very good and essentially with no one around it felt like your own resort. This will become the premier property in the DR as soon as it is completed. But it is pricey so expect the best to cost.
